World Environment Day and Month Celebrations at Incap India
August 17, 2023 | IncapEstimated reading time: 1 minute

As part of our commitment to creating a greener and more sustainable planet, we were excited to celebrate World Environment Day with a month-long programme full of activities and competitions at Incap India.
Our team came together to plant saplings and play our part in making our surroundings greener. Following the theme of environmental conservation, we held an essay writing competition in both English and Kannada.
We also organised a theme-based drawing competition for employees and their children. It was inspiring to see the participants use their artistic talents to showcase the significance of preserving our environment. On the same day, we held speeches on environment conservation in relation to our factories at Incap India.
We ended the celebration with a closing ceremony where we distributed prizes to the competition winners. We were honoured to have our chief guest Mr. Shivamurthy B C, Environmental Officer at KSPCB (Karnataka State Pollution Control Board) and guest of honour Ms. Pallavi H V, Assistant Environment Officer at KSPCB, who attended the ceremony.
Congratulations to all the competition winners and thank you to all team members who participated in our World Environment Day activities. Let’s continue to take steps towards a more sustainable world.
